Role Overview
Reporting to the Director of Information Technology the Learning Specialist is responsible for overseeing all aspects of education and training related to the firms technology solutions. The primary focus of this role is to develop maintain and deliver a comprehensive learning curriculum supporting the effective use of the firms core technology tools.
As a member of the IT department the Learning Specialist will also provide supplemental first-level help desk support and contribute to both minor initiatives and larger technology projects as needed.
Key Responsibilities
Learning & Development
- Develop maintain and evolve the firms technology learning curriculum including:
- Onboarding programs for new hires
- Training for new technology solutions and software upgrades
- Education initiatives supporting new or evolving technology-driven processes
- Deliver blended learning solutions including:
- Classroom-based training
- Group presentations
- One-on-one coaching
- Webinars and virtual learning sessions
- Collaborate with practice group members Human Resources and professional development leaders to:
- Identify learning objectives
- Develop targeted learning plans for staff and lawyers
- Create engaging learning materials such as:
- Video tutorials
- Quick reference guides
- Job aids and other instructional resources
Technology & User Support
- Provide advanced support for Microsoft Office applications with a particular focus on:
- Troubleshooting complex formatting issues in Word documents
- Assisting with Excel spreadsheet design functionality and data manipulation
- Participate in the identification testing and rollout of new technology initiatives
- Provide ad hoc project coordination and assist with pilot testing as required
- Deliver level-one help desk support coverage when needed
Qualifications & Experience
- Minimum 5 years of related professional experience preferably within a law firm or professional services environment
- Post-secondary degree or certificate in a technology-related discipline and/or adult learning and development or an equivalent combination of education and experience
- Advanced proficiency with Microsoft Office 365; familiarity with document management systems
- Microsoft Office Specialist certification is considered an asset
- Strong understanding of adult learning principles and current training and development best practices
- Excellent presentation facilitation and public-speaking skills
